What is a publisher versus a publishing services company?

Let’s clear up a source of a lot of confusion for authors new to the publishing industry: What is a “publisher” versus a “publishing services company”?



An author is the one who comes up with the intellectual property in manuscript form. The publisher is the one who adds the money and expertise to leverage the intellectual property into a successful book by providing a great title, cover, interior, setting the price and then cost-effectively printing the book and getting distribution… Continue

Bad Book Marketing-The Authors Mindset

Once again, we’re back with another episode of Bad Book Marketing. This one is about the writers state of mind. Too many writers make the following mistakes and I believe it’s mental:



1)Thinking that marketing is the publishers job.



2) Thinking that it is smart to market after your book has been written.



3) Thinking that marketing and selling are the same thing.



4) Thinking that people are interested in your book.
